A 25-Minute Focus Routine for Homework

01 October 2025

Set the scene

Silence notifications, place the phone face-down, and keep only needed materials on the desk.

The 25–5 cycle

Work for 25 minutes on one task, then take a 5-minute break. Repeat three cycles and reward yourself with a longer break.

Track your wins

List completed micro-tasks (e.g., “Q1–4 done”). Visible progress boosts motivation and gives realistic time estimates.

When focus slips

Write down the distraction on a “later list,” then return to the task. This reduces mental tabs and anxiety.
